Key Specifications
The Capacitance of 22μF (microfarads) indicates the component’s ability to store electrical charge. This value is substantial for an MLCC of its size, making it suitable for power supply decoupling, energy storage, and low-frequency filtering applications where significant charge accumulation is required. The Rated Voltage [DC] / V of 25V specifies the maximum DC voltage that can be continuously applied across the capacitor without risk of breakdown. This rating ensures compatibility with common low-voltage power rails found in many commercial electronic systems. The Tolerance of ±20% defines the permissible variation from the nominal capacitance value, which is typical for X5R dielectric materials and acceptable for many non-precision applications like power filtering. The L x W Size of 2.0mm x 1.25mm, corresponding to the EIA 0805 standard, denotes its physical dimensions. This widely adopted surface-mount package size allows for automated assembly and integration into compact PCB layouts. The Temp. Chara. (Temperature Characteristic) is X5R, which signifies a dielectric material that offers a relatively stable capacitance over a broad temperature range. This is further detailed by the Cap.Change or Temp.Coef. of ±15% over the full Operating Temp. Range / °C of -55 to 85°C, making it suitable for environments with moderate temperature fluctuations. The T(Max.) / mm of 1.45mm specifies the maximum thickness of the component, which is crucial for mechanical design and clearance considerations in densely packed circuits.

Typical Applications
The C2012X5R1E226M125AC ceramic capacitor is highly versatile and finds application in numerous electronic systems. One primary use case is power supply decoupling in microcontrollers and digital signal processors (DSPs). Here, it helps to filter out high-frequency noise from the power lines and provide a stable local power source for integrated circuits, preventing voltage droop during transient current demands. Another significant application is in DC-DC converters and voltage regulators, where it is used for input and output filtering. Its high capacitance helps to smooth out ripple voltage, improving the efficiency and stability of power conversion. In general-purpose filtering and bypass applications, this capacitor can be employed across power rails to shunt unwanted AC signals to ground, ensuring clean power delivery to sensitive components. Furthermore, it is well-suited for timing circuits and oscillators, where its stable capacitance contributes to the accuracy and reliability of frequency generation. Finally, in LED lighting drivers and automotive infotainment systems (within its temperature and voltage limits), the C2012X5R1E226M125AC provides essential energy storage and filtering, contributing to the overall performance and longevity of these devices.
